N.A.T.O. Advanced Study Institute on: The Molecular Biology of Picornaviruses

Maratea (Golfo di Policastro), Italy 8–18 September 1978

The purpose of this Summer School is to provide a comprehensive and expert overview and assessment of the state of the art in the molecular biology of the smallest, RNA-containing animal viruses. Lectures by Faculty and round tables will cover: structure of the virion, analysis of proteins and RNA components, mechanism of replication, virus/host-cell interactions, potential regulatory mechanism(s), action of interferon at the molecular level, virus-directed synthesis of RNA and proteins in vivo and in vitro.

Lecturers will include: F. Brown, E. Ehrenfeld, E. Falcoff, P. Fellner, R. Jackson, B. D. Korant, J. Lucas-Lenard, R. Pérez-Bercoff, M. Revel, D. Scraba, D. Summers and A. Traub.

Attendance will be limited to 60 and a number of N.A.T.O. fellowships will be available.
